Re: Chinese Ancestor Portrait Scroll Qing Dynasty (2) Emperor...
These scrolls are late 20th century reproduction prints of portraits of the Qing Dynasty Emperor, Yong Zheng (r. 1723-35), and, presumably, his Empress (Huang Hou). Above the male figure, reading from left to right, the 3rd through 6th characters read: Yong Zheng Huang Di (Yong Zheng Emperor). Unfortunately, these are not valuable. As a matter of fact, these sort of tourist items could be had all over Beijing for a few dollars a piece when I lived there in the late '90's.Â
